Job description

Product Catalogue Data Administrator (Furniture)

We have an exciting opportunity for a The Furniture Catalogue Administrator to join our IT Team here at Harrods. You will be providing vital administrative support and ensuring efficient and accurate vendor data is available for the in-store ordering system.

About the Role

The Furniture Catalogue Administrator will obtain and manage own bought brand price changes, maintaining prices and updating the system accordingly across the department. The role will also see you collaborate with suppliers, current and new, to ensure data is sent in correct format with advance notice for any updates.

You will also:

  • Create master data for new brands on the system and remove brands that have exited.
  • Liaise with stakeholders regarding the improvement of the Furniture in-store ordering tool.
  • Liaise with IT departments to ensure Furniture Data processes are in line with the business.
  • Act as the point of contact for all new data requirements, and be responsible for facilitating department changes.
  • Train all new starters on the Furniture in-store ordering tool, as well as how to load furniture master data into SAP.

About You

The ideal candidate will have excellent time-management skills and the ability to multi-task. It is important in this role that you have excellent attention to detail which will be evident through paperwork completed, organisation of department and master data.

You will also have the following:

  • Strong numeracy and analytical skills in terms of understanding data, term calculations and margins.
  • Confidence in using Excel.
  • Flexibility and readiness to adapt to changing priorities.
  • Clear communication skills both written and verbal.
